PLM项目管理系统登录入口怎么设置?如何安全高效地访问企业核心数据平台?
在现代制造业和研发型企业中,产品生命周期管理(PLM)系统已成为连接设计、工程、制造与供应链的关键数字中枢。而登录入口作为用户接触PLM系统的“第一道门”,其设计是否合理、安全性是否达标,直接决定了整个系统的使用效率与信息安全水平。
一、为什么PLM项目管理系统登录入口至关重要?
一个规范且安全的登录入口不仅是身份验证的第一步,更是保障企业知识资产、产品数据和业务流程不受非法访问的核心防线。如果登录入口设计不当,可能导致以下问题:
- 权限混乱:员工无法正确获取所需功能模块权限,影响工作效率;
- 安全隐患:弱密码策略或未启用多因素认证(MFA),易被黑客攻击;
- 用户体验差:频繁弹窗、操作复杂、响应缓慢,降低员工积极性;
- 合规风险:不符合GDPR、ISO 27001等国际标准,可能面临法律处罚。
二、PLM系统登录入口的标准架构设计
理想的PLM登录入口应具备以下结构特征:
1. 统一身份认证(SSO)集成
通过与企业现有的AD/LDAP目录服务对接,实现单点登录(Single Sign-On)。这样用户只需记住一套账号密码即可访问PLM及其他ERP、CRM等系统,极大提升便利性和安全性。
2. 多因子认证(MFA)支持
对于高敏感角色(如项目经理、研发负责人),建议强制启用MFA,例如短信验证码、邮箱二次验证或硬件令牌,防止因密码泄露导致的数据泄露。
3. 自定义门户页面
可配置首页内容,如最近项目列表、待办事项提醒、最新通知公告等,让不同岗位人员快速定位工作重心。
4. 移动端适配与响应式设计
随着移动办公普及,登录界面需兼容手机、平板等多种终端设备,确保随时随地安全访问。
三、技术实现路径详解
1. 前端登录页开发(HTML + JavaScript + CSS)
推荐使用现代化前端框架如React/Vue构建登录界面,保证交互流畅性,并结合JWT(JSON Web Token)进行状态保持。关键代码示例:
<form id="loginForm">
<input type="text" name="username" placeholder="用户名" required>
<input type="password" name="password" placeholder="密码" required>
<button type="submit">登录</button>
</form>
2. 后端认证逻辑(Spring Boot / Node.js)
后端负责处理登录请求、校验凭证、生成Token并返回给前端。同时应记录登录日志(IP地址、时间戳、设备指纹),便于审计追踪。
// 示例:Spring Boot Controller
@PostMapping("/auth/login")
public ResponseEntity<Map<String, Object>> login(@RequestBody LoginRequest request) {
Authentication auth = authenticationManager.authenticate(
new UsernamePasswordAuthenticationToken(request.getUsername(), request.getPassword())
);
String token = jwtUtil.generateToken(auth);
logService.saveLoginLog(request.getUsername(), request.getIp(), System.currentTimeMillis());
Map<String, Object> response = new HashMap<>();
response.put("success", true);
response.put("token", token);
return ResponseEntity.ok(response);
}
3. 数据库设计(用户表+权限表)
建议采用RBAC(Role-Based Access Control)模型,将用户分为普通员工、部门主管、管理员等角色,并赋予对应权限组。数据库表结构如下:
users:
- id
- username
- password_hash
- role_id
- created_at
- last_login_ip
roles:
- id
- name
- description
permissions:
- id
- resource_name
- action
role_permissions:
- role_id
- permission_id
四、安全最佳实践
1. 密码策略强化
要求密码长度不少于8位,包含大小写字母、数字及特殊字符,定期更换(每90天),禁止重复使用历史密码。
2. 登录失败锁定机制
连续5次错误登录尝试后自动锁定账户30分钟,防止暴力破解。
3. IP白名单控制(可选)
针对某些关键岗位(如财务、高管),可限制只能从公司内网或特定IP段登录。
4. 日志审计与监控告警
所有登录行为均应记录至中央日志系统(如ELK Stack),异常登录行为触发邮件或短信告警。
五、常见问题与解决方案
Q1:忘记密码怎么办?
提供“忘记密码”链接,通过绑定邮箱发送重置链接,链接有效期为15分钟,且仅限一次使用。
Q2:多人共用同一账号如何防范?
建议每个员工拥有独立账号,避免共享登录凭据。可通过LDAP同步机制自动分配唯一工号。
Q3:新员工入职时如何快速开通权限?
建立HR系统与PLM系统的API接口,当员工档案录入后,自动创建账号并分配默认角色(如“研发助理”)。
六、未来趋势:零信任架构下的PLM登录变革
随着网络安全威胁加剧,“零信任”理念正逐步应用于PLM系统中。这意味着即使用户已成功登录,仍需持续验证其行为合法性,比如:
- 动态调整权限级别(基于行为分析);
- 实时检测异常操作(如突然下载大量BOM文件);
- 结合AI识别生物特征(如人脸识别、键盘敲击模式)进行持续认证。
这不仅提升了安全性,也为企业构建更智能、更可信的数字化协作环境打下基础。
七、结语
PLM项目管理系统登录入口虽看似简单,实则承载着企业信息安全的第一道防线。只有从架构设计、技术实现到安全管理全方位优化,才能真正打造一个既安全又高效的登录体验。企业在部署PLM系统时,务必重视这一环节,将其纳入整体IT治理框架中,方能在数字化转型浪潮中稳步前行。

